• Ei tuloksia

Järjestelmän kautta saatavia tietoja takaisin suunnitteluun

10 Yhteenveto

Onnistunut visualisoinnin automatisointijärjestelmä, joka toimisi kaikkien tietokantojen kanssa on hyvin vaikeaa tehdä. Oikeanlaisella suunnittelulla voidaan mahdollistaa järjes-telmän tehokas rakentaminen, sillä tässä tutkimuksessa kirjatut ominaisuudet ja haas-teet tulisivat erittäin todennäköisesti vastaan järjestelmän rakentamisen yhteydessä.

UML kielen käyttö tarjoaa suuren avun järjestelmän suunnittelussa, siitä on helppo tul-kita mitä järjestelmän tulisi tehdä, mitä asioita täytyy ottaa huomioon, mutta eritoten muiden ammattilaisten tarjoamat kommentit täytyy huomioida, jos järjestelmää ryhdyt-täisiin rakentamaan.

Tietojärjestelmätutkimusmalli on helpottanut tutkimusta tarjoamalla tutkimukselle sel-keämmän rungon, ja koska käytössä oli suunnittelu ja kehityskeskeinen lähestymistapa, pystyttiin keskittyä alusta alkaen järjestelmän suunnitteluun. Suunnittelussa tullaan vielä tekemään tarkempia UML kaavioita alan ammattilaisten suorittaman arvioinnin jälkeen.

Tietojärjestelmätutkimusmallia tullaan myös käyttämään tulevaisuudessa, jos järjes-telmä tullaan rakentamaan, sillä osia malliin on jo syntynyt tässä tutkimuksessa.

Maanmittauslaitokselta saatavaa tietoa on valtava määrä niin teiden nimistä puuston korkeuteen ja tämän kaltaista tietoa voitaisiin käyttää visualisoinnin lisänä. Avoimia raja-pintoja on muitakin kuin maanmittauslaitos ja myös niissä voisi olla hyödyllistä tietoa visualisoinnin parantamiseen. Olisi ehkä mahdollista lukea palvelimelta rakennusten sei-nien väriä, kattojen materiaalia sekä ikkunoiden sijaintia rakennuksesta. Kaikki tämän kaltainen tieto lisäisi visualisoinnin laatua katsojan silmissä ja kaikki tieto mikä saadaan automatisoinnilla vähentää seuraavan työryhmän työmäärää. Näyttämällä todenmukai-nen malli esittelytilaisuuksissa, vältyttäisiin epäolennaisilta kysymyksiltä, jotka koskisivat malliin tulleita vääriä materiaaleja tai tietoja.

Visualisoitavia kohteita miettiessä on kuitenkin syytä muistaa, että kaikki tieto lisää taas järjestelmän raskaita toimenpiteitä ja itse mallin tiedostokokoa. Tehokkailla ns. peliko-neilla kaikenlaiset mallit toimivat varmasti hyvin, mutta jos järjestelmän käyttäjällä on

käytössä aivan perinteinen tietokone, voi olla, että tietokoneen tehokkuus ei riitä järjes-telmän ja mallin hyödyntämiseen.

Tietokoneiden rajallisuudesta pääsemme seuraavaan mahdolliseen kehityskohteeseen;

järjestelmän siirtämisen tehokkaaseen virtuaalitietokoneeseen. Virtuaalitietokone mah-dollistaisi sen, että järjestelmän käyttäjä käskisi virtuaalitietokonetta suorittamaan mal-lin luomisen samalla kun itse tekisi muita työasioita omalla koneellaan. Kenties tällainen virtuaalitietokone tarjoaisi oman käyttöliittymän internetselaimen välityksellä ja antaisi käyttäjälle sitten lopputuotoksena valmiin mallin haluttujen kriteerien perusteella.

Lähteet

3DNatives. (2020). Rhino: what are the features of this 3D modeling software?. 3Dnati-ves. Noudettu 2020-12-10 osoitteesta https://www.3dnati3Dnati-ves.com/en/rhino-3d- https://www.3dnatives.com/en/rhino-3d-modeling-software-080420205/

Alfame. (2016). Järjestelmäintegraatio tehostaa toimintaa - 3 integraation hyötyä liike-toiminnalle. Alfame. Noudettu 2020-12-01 osoitteesta https://www.al- fame.com/blog/jarjestelmaintegraatio-tehostaa-toimintaa-3-integraation-hy-otya-liiketoiminnalle

Avoin rajapinta. (2014, 11. lokakuuta). Avoimen rajapinnan määritelmä. Avoin rajapinta.

Noudettu 2021-04-15 osoitteesta http://avoinrajapinta.fi/

Baldwin, M. (2018). What is openBIM?. BIMconnect. Noudettu 2021-04-21 osoitteesta https://bimconnect.org/en/wiki/what-is-openbim/

Baldwin, M. (2018). What is IFC?. BIMconnect. Noudettu 2021-04-21 osoitteesta https://bimconnect.org/en/software/what-is-ifc/

BuildingSMART. (2021). OpenBIM. BuildingSMART. Noudettu 2021-04-21 osoitteesta https://www.buildingsmart.org/about/openbim/

Compean, S. (201). Selecting an Enterprise Operating Model Based on the Business Model Design. SogetiLabs. Noudettu 2021-04-22 osoitteesta https://labs.sogeti.com/selecting-an-enterprise-operating-model-based-on-the-business-model-design/

Ekpo, S. & George, D. (2010-5-8. huhtikuuta). A system-based design methodology and architecture for highly adaptive small satellites. 2010 IEEE International Systems Conference. 516-519. IEEE. doi: 10.1109/SYSTEMS.2010.5482323.

Epic Games. (2021). Unreal Engine Features. Epic Games. Noudettu 2021-4-3 osoitteesta https://www.unrealengine.com/en-US/features

FILEFORMAT. (2021). What is an IFC file? FILEFORMAT. Noudettu 2021-04-21 osoitteesta https://docs.fileformat.com/cad/ifc/

GeeksforGeeks. (2019). Unified Modeling Language (UML) | An Introduction. Geeksfor-Geeks. Noudettu 2021-04-12 osoitteesta https://www.geeksforgeeks.org/uni-fied-modeling-language-uml-introduction/

Graafinen. (2015). Hyvä käyttöliittymä - 10 muistisääntöä. Graafinen. Noudettu 2021-04-14 osoitteesta https://www.graafinen.com/suunnittelu/digi/hyva-kayttoliit-tyma-10-muistisaantoa/

Hevner, A., March, S., Park, J. (2004, March). Design Science in Information Systems Re-search. ResearchGate. Noudettu 2021-03-22 osoitteesta https://www.re- searchgate.net/publication/201168946_Design_Science_in_Information_Sys-tems_Research

Hevner, A. & Gregor, S. (2013, Kesäkuu). Positioning and Presenting Design Science Re-search for Maximum Impact. ReRe-searchGate. Noudettu 2021-03-22 osoitteesta https://www.researchgate.net/publication/262350911_Positioning_and_Pre-senting_Design_Science_Research_for_Maximum_Impact

Hoogenraad, W. (2018, Lokakuu). Sovellus, järjestelmä, työkalu tai ohjelmisto, mitä se on?

ITpedia. Noudettu 2021-04-10 osoitteesta https://fi.itpedia.nl/2018/10/23/ap-plicatie-systeem-tool-of-software-wat-is-wat/

Hsu, T., Tsai, M., Babu, S., Hsu, P., Chang, H., Lin, W., Chuang, J. (2020-22-26. maaliskuuta).

Design and Initial Evaluation of a VR based Immersive and Interactive Architec-tural Design Discussion System. 2020 IEEE Conference on Virtual Reality and 3D User Interfaces (VR.) 363-371. IEEE. doi: 10.1109/VR46266.2020.00056.

Jaiwai, M. & Sammapun, U. (2017, 12-14. heinäkuuta). Extracting UML class diagrams from software requrements in Thai using NLP. 2017 14th International Joint Con-ference on Computer Science and Software Engineering (JCSSE). 1-5. IEEE. doi:

10.1109/JCSSE.2017.8025938.

Kilkelly, M. (2016-15. huhtikuuta). 5 Ways Computational Design Will Change the Way You work. ArchDaily. Noudettu 2021-04-21 osoitteesta https://www.arch-daily.com/785602/5-ways-computational-design-will-change-the-way-you-work

Li, Y., Li, M. & Liu, P. (2013, 20-22. kesäkuuta). Research on a coal mine virtual system using Unreal Engine. 2013 21st International Conference on Geoinformatics. 1-5.

IEEE. doi: 10.1109/Geoinformatics.2013.6626154.

Lo, C. & Huang, S. (2010-18-21. elokuuta). Embedded control system development using UML for automatic doors. Proceedings of SICE Annual Conference 2010. 3332-3335. Noudettu 2021-04-16 osoitteesta https://ieeexplore-ieee-org.proxy.uwasa.fi/document/5602536 Ei DOI numeroa.

Longbotham, N., Kontgis, C. & Maguire, C. (2018-22-27. heinäkuuta). Harmonization And Fusion of Global Scale Data. IGARSS 2018 - 2018 IEEE International Geoscience and Remote Sensing Symposium. 1738-1739. IEEE. doi:

10.1109/IGARSS.2018.8519041.

Lamera, L. (2020-25. maaliskuuta). Embracing the power of computational design. UX Collective. Noudettu 2021-04-21 osoitteesta https://uxdesign.cc/embracing-the-power-of-computational-design-3bb18ce98ffc

Lucidchart. (2021). UML Activity Diagram Tutorial. Lucidchart. Noudettu 2021-04-12 osoitteesta https://www.lucidchart.com/pages/uml-activity-diagram

Ma, K. (2007, 17. syyskuuta). Machine Learning to Boost the Next Generation of Visuali-zation Technology. IEEE Computer Graphics and Applications, vol. 27, no. 5. 6-9.

IEEE. doi: 10.1109/MCG.2007.129.

Maanmittauslaitos. (2021). Karttakuvapalvelu (WMS, WMTS, Vektoritiilet). Noudettu 2021-04-12 osoitteesta https://www.maanmittauslaitos.fi/karttakuvapalvelu

Maanmittauslaitos. (2021). Karttojen rajapintapalvelut. Maanmittauslaitos. Noudettu 2021-04-14 osoitteesta https://www.maanmittauslaitos.fi/rajapinnat/kartat

Maanmittauslaitos. (2021). Kiinteistötietojen kyselypalvelu (WFS 1.1). Maanmittauslai-tos. Noudettu 2021-04-14 osoitteesta https://www.maanmittauslaiMaanmittauslai-tos.fi/kiin- https://www.maanmittauslaitos.fi/kiin-teistotietojen-kyselypalvelu-wfs

Maanimittauslaitos. (2021). Tekninen kuvaus Kiinteistötietojen kyselypalvelu (WFS).

Maanmittauslaitos. Noudettu 2021-04-14 osoitteesta https://www.maanmit- tauslaitos.fi/huoneistot-ja-kiinteistot/asiantuntevalle-kayttajalle/kiinteistotieto-jen-rajapintapalvelut-0

Maanmittauslaitos maastotietokohteet (2018-6. maaliskuuta). Maanmittauslaitoksen maastotietokohteet. Maanmittauslaitos. Noudettu 2021-04-16 osoitteesta

https://www.maanmittauslaitos.fi/sites/maanmittauslaitos.fi/files/at-tachments/2018/03/Maastotietokohteet_0.pdf

Macpherson, E. (2019-7. lokakuuta). The UX Honeycomb: Seven Essential Considerations for Developers. Medium. Noudettu 2021-04-16 osoitteesta https://me- dium.com/mytake/the-ux-honeycomb-seven-essential-considerations-for-deve-lopers-accc372a398c

Martin, G. (2003-20. kesäkuuta). The reality of system design today: do theory and prac-tice meet? Third International Conference on Application of Concurrency to Sys-tem Design. IEEE. doi: 10.1109/CSD.2003.1207692.

Morville, P. (2004, 21. kesäkuuta). User Experience Design. Semantic Studios. Noudettu 2021-04-14 osoitteesta http://semanticstudios.com/user_experience_design/

Muranen, A & Harmainen, L. (2021). Käyttöliittymä- & käyttäjäkokemussuunnittelu (UI

& UX Design). itewiki. Noudettu 2021-04-14 osoitteesta https://www.ite- wiki.fi/opas/kayttoliittymasuunnittelu-ux-user-experience-design-eli-kayttajako-kemus/

Paikkatietojen rajapintapalvelut. (2021). Paikkatietojen rajapintapalvelut. Maanmittaus-laitos. Noudettu 2021-04-21 osoitteesta https://www.maanmittausMaanmittaus-laitos.fi/raja- https://www.maanmittauslaitos.fi/raja-pinnat/paikkatiedot

Pefers, K., Tuunanen, T., Gengler, C. E., Rossi, M., Hui. W, Virtanen, V., & Bragge. J. (2006, February). The design science research process: A model for producing and pre-senting information systems research. ReseacrhGate. Noudettu 2020-12-02 osoitteesta https://www.researchgate.net/publication/228650671_The_de- sign_science_research_process_A_model_for_producing_and_presenting_in-formation_systems_research

Quadri. (2021). Quadri Integrations. Trimble. Noudettu 2021-4-3 osoitteesta https://quadri.trimble.com/integrations

RAKLI. (2021). RAKLI edistää tiedon harmonisointia. RAKLI ry. Noudettu 2021-04-21 osoitteesta https://www.rakli.fi/digitalisaation-edistaminen/tiedon-harmoni-sointi/

Ramboll. (2021). Yritys. Ramboll. Noudettu 2021-3-15 osoitteesta https://fi.ram-boll.com/ramboll_finland_oy

Ramboll. (2021). Rakennetun ympäristön digiratkaisut. Ramboll. Noudettu 2021-3-15 osoitteesta https://fi.ramboll.com/ramboll_finland_oy/innovaatiot-ja-digitaali-set-ratkaisut

Ren, X., Sun, J., Xing, Z., Xia, X., Sin & Sun, J. (2020, 5-11. lokakuuta) Demystify Official API Usage Directives with Crowdsourced API Misuse Scenarios, Erroneous Code Examples and Patches. 2020 IEEE/ACM 42nd International Conference on Soft-ware Engineering (ICSE). 925-936. IEEE. Ei doi numeroa.

Reubens, R. (2016). To Craft, by design, for sustainability Towards holistic sustainability:

design for developing-country enterprises. Delft University of Technology.

Noudettu 2020-12-02 osoitteesta http://resolver.tudelft.nl/uuid:0c2c14c8-9550-449d-b1ff-7e0588ccd6c2

Rhinoceros. (2020). Rhinoceros Features. Rhinoceros. Noudettu 2020-12-10 osoitteesta https://www.rhino3d.com/features/

Röyskö, E. (2021, 15. huhtikuuta). Tiedonhallinnan rooli eri organisaatioden menestyk-selle kasvaa. WellBit. Noudettu 2021-04-21 osoitteesta https://www.well-bit.fi/blogi/tiedonhallinnan-rooli-eri-organisaatioiden-menestykselle-kasvaa/

SmartDraw. (2021). Activity Diagram. SmartDraw. Noudettu 2021-04-12 osoitteesta https://www.smartdraw.com/activity-diagram/

Syrjä, M. (2018-26. helmikuuta). LandXML-tiedostojen luku. 3D-Win Wiki. Noudettu 2021-04-21 osoitteesta http://www.3d-system.net/wiki/index.php/tiedosto/for-maatit/20-landxml-tiedostojen-luku

Trimble. (2021). Quadri Capabilities. Trimble. Noudettu 2021-4-3 osoitteesta https://quadri.trimble.com/capabilities

Tutorialspoint. (2021). UML - Class Diagram. Tutorialspoint. Noudettu 2021-4-12 osoit-teesta https://www.tutorialspoint.com/uml/uml_class_diagram.htm

Usability. (2021). User Experience Basics. Usability. Noudettu 2021-4-14 osoitteesta https://www.usability.gov/what-and-why/user-experience.html

Valjas. (2021). Mitä integraatio, rajapinta ja api tarkoittavat? Valjas. Noudettu 2021-04-14 osoitteesta https://valjas.fi/mita-integraatio-rajapinta-ja-api-tarkoittavat/

Visual Paradigm. (2020). UML Class Diagram Tutorial. Visual Paradigm. Noudettu 2021-4-12 osoitteesta https://www.visual-paradigm.com/guide/uml-unified-mode-ling-language/uml-class-diagram-tutorial/

Visual Paradigm. (2020). What is Unified Modeling Language (UML)? Visual Paradigm.

Noudettu 2021-4-12 osoitteesta https://www.visual-paradigm.com/guide/uml-unified-modeling-language/what-is-uml/

Wang, Q. Yang, A. & Ren, C. (2011). A Method of 2D Digital Mankind Model Reconstruc-tion Based on Rhinoceros. Noudettu 2021-04-15 osoitteesta https://ieeexplore-ieee-org.proxy.uwasa.fi/document/5997635

Wilson, J. (2002). Responsible Authorship and Peer Review (8:2). Science and Engineering Ethics (s.155-174)

Xamk. (2021). DATAVISUALISOINTIOPAS-VISUALISOINTI. Xamk. Noudettu 2021-04-15 osoitteesta https://www.xamk.fi/dataopas-visualisointi/